source: scripts/patches/Linux-PAM-0.77-linkage-3.patch@ 98625cf

clfs-1.2 clfs-2.1 clfs-3.0.0-systemd clfs-3.0.0-sysvinit systemd sysvinit
Last change on this file since 98625cf was 7f65c0e, checked in by Jim Gifford <clfs@…>, 19 years ago

r625@server (orig r623): jim | 2005-10-31 12:43:24 -0800
Final Move

  • Property mode set to 100644
File size: 2.2 KB
  • configure.in

    Submitted By: DJ Lucas (dj_AT_lucasit_DOT_com)
    Date: 2004-05-03
    Initial Package Version: 0.77
    Origin: Mandrake CVS (Jim Gifford) + cracklib source
    Description: Fixes linking on PAM and updates cracklib check
    
    $LastChangedBy: bdubbs $
    $Date: 2004-08-07 18:56:30 -0600 (Sat, 07 Aug 2004) $
    
    diff -Naur Linux-PAM-0.77-orig/configure.in Linux-PAM-0.77/configure.in
    old new  
    257257
    258258dnl Look for cracklib dictionary
    259259AC_MSG_CHECKING(path to cracklib dictionary)
    260 DICT_DIR_CANDIDATES="/usr/lib /usr/share/dict /usr/share/lib \
     260DICT_DIR_CANDIDATES="/lib /usr/lib /usr/share/dict /usr/share/lib \
    261261  /usr/local/lib /usr/local/share/lib"
    262262DICT_FILE_CANDIDATES="pw_dict cracklib_dict"
    263263CRACKLIB_DICTPATH=""
  • libpam_misc/Makefile

    diff -Naur Linux-PAM-0.77-orig/libpam_misc/Makefile Linux-PAM-0.77/libpam_misc/Makefile
    old new  
    3838SLIBOBJECTS = $(addprefix static/,$(LIBOBJECTS))
    3939endif
    4040
     41LINKLIBS += -L../libpam -lpam
     42
    4143# ---------------------------------------------
    4244## rules
    4345
  • modules/pam_cracklib/pam_cracklib.c

    diff -Naur Linux-PAM-0.77-orig/modules/pam_cracklib/pam_cracklib.c Linux-PAM-0.77/modules/pam_cracklib/pam_cracklib.c
    old new  
    4949#include <sys/types.h>
    5050#include <sys/stat.h>
    5151#include <ctype.h>
    52 
    53 extern char *FascistCheck(char *pw, const char *dictpath);
     52#include <crack.h>
    5453
    5554#ifndef CRACKLIB_DICTPATH
    5655#define CRACKLIB_DICTPATH "/usr/share/dict/cracklib_dict"
  • modules/pam_lastlog/Makefile

    diff -Naur Linux-PAM-0.77-orig/modules/pam_lastlog/Makefile Linux-PAM-0.77/modules/pam_lastlog/Makefile
    old new  
    1515endif
    1616
    1717TITLE=pam_lastlog
     18MODULE_SIMPLE_EXTRALIBS=-lutil
    1819
    1920include ../Simple.Rules
Note: See TracBrowser for help on using the repository browser.